The Lady of Heaven (2021) is a British epic historical drama film. It intertwines a modern-day narrative with the historical story of Lady Fatima, the daughter of the Prophet Muhammad. The film has drawn significant attention globally for its visual ambition, thematic depth, and the intense controversies surrounding its release. The film's historical thread details the life of Lady Fatima in 7th-century Arabia. It portrays her suffering and the injustices she faced after the death of her father, presenting events from a distinct Shia perspective. The narrative aims to link the historical struggles of Lady Fatima with the modern-day suffering of Laith, suggesting a continuous thread of tyranny and sacrifice through the ages.

From a cinematic standpoint, The Lady of Heaven is a visual spectacle. The film avoids the pitfall of low-budget religious productions by offering high-end cinematography, elaborate costume design, and imposing set pieces that recreate the Arabian Peninsula of the 7th century.
